Cynthia Cullen is a Business Information Security Officer at Thomson Reuters. In this role, Ms. Cullen is responsible for driving strategic initiatives for the Information Security Risk Management group, providing thought leadership and insight regarding the ever-changing global threat landscape specific to Reuters media.
Ms. Cullen has over 20 years of experience leading cybersecurity and information risk programs. Cynthia has held the roles of Global Director of Information Security at IPG, CyberSecurity Strategist at HPE, VP – Information Security Officer at Citi, CTO at SAFE BioPharma, designed an S-SDLC process for Bristol Myers Squibb and was an CISO/Director at Telcordia/Bellcore, was President of the NJ Chapter of leading security organization, an ICIT Fellow advising congress and staff on cybersecurity issues. She served on the Bridgewater-Raritan Regional School Board for 9 years include as VP and President. She is an in-demand speaker with experience at national & international venues (i.e. NIST, OWASP, RSA, Gartner, DIA, OWASP, Healthsec …)
While at BMS, Ms. Cullen received the Digi Award for industry leadership for the pioneering use of interoperable digital identities by National Cancer Institute, BMS and Sanofi, reducing the cost and time required to get critical medicines to market more quickly. As CTO of SAFE BioPharma, a consortium providing digital identities for use across the industry, Ms. Cullen’s leadership and innovation were recognized by the White House initiative on National Strategy for Trusted Identities in Cyber Space (NSTIC) winning her Computer World’s Computer Laureate Award.
Ms. Cullen’s experience across multiple industries provides her with key insights into the challenges and approaches to combat today’s cyber threats.
